BSc in Statistics at University of Regina Overview
University of Regina offers BSc in Statistics at UG level. The course can be pursued for a duration of 4 years. It is among the top-ranked courses in the country.
To be eligible for the course, the students must fulfil the eligibility criteria, which includes valid score in exams such as IELTS, TOEFL and PTE.
The University of Regina tuition fee for BSc in Statistics for the first year is CAD 22,207. Additionally, the students also have to make budget for the other costs, including rent, hostel fees, food, books, supplies, utilities, etc. The average University of Regina cost of living is CAD 11,552.

BSc in Statistics at University of Regina Entry Requirements
- No specific cutoff mentioned
- Applicants must have passed high school (Secondary School Certificate and Higher Secondary Certificate)
- Subjects required: English, Maths, two of Biology, Chemistry, Computer Science, Calculus, or Physics

BSc in Statistics at University of Regina Highlights
- Statistics is an academic discipline that collects necessary data for research purposes and provides theories and methods to analyze them and to make scientific judgments about the uncertain outcomes of interest
- The goal is to provide each student with a firm understanding of each branch of this diverse discipline along with significant technical awareness of the subject
- An advantage to studying statistics as an undergraduate is the vast array of opportunities available after graduation: statisticians at the BSc level are needed in the industry, government, and academics (colleges, technical/vocational schools)
